Alan Rogers Review
Camping le Clos Lalande is a pretty site near the Aveyron gorges, and close to the pleasant village of Montricoux. There are 60 pitches arranged over two hectares. All have electricity (6A) and water. The pitches are mainly on flat ground, shaded by maple trees in the lower area and exposed to sunlight in the upper part of the site. The site also has a number of mobile homes and chalets available to hire, many with a south facing terrace and attractive teak garden furniture. On-site facilities include an enclosed swimming pool, a new jacuzzi and a paddling pool. Two acres of the estate have been set aside for exploration by bicycle or on foot.
Facilities
Sanitary block. Launderette. Snack bar and takeaway pizza. Swimming pool with jacuzzi. Paddling pool. Tennis. Outdoor fitness area. Table tennis. Children’s play area. Small petting corner. Weekly themed meals. Pétanque competitions. Children’s activities and treasure hunts. WiFi.

Location
Getting there...
From Limoges, take A20 south towards Toulouse and take exit 59 towards Caussade. Keep left at the fork and at the roundabout take the fourth exit onto D117. At the roundabout take the third exit onto D117 and at the next roundabout take the first exit onto the rue de Versailles. Follow D964 towards Montricoux, and the site is signposted just before Montricoux.
